What is the QuoteHub cover check?
The cover check is a short online form that collects what a licensed New Zealand financial adviser needs before they can compare insurance for you: your name, age, whether you smoke, whether you already hold cover and with whom, what you are trying to protect, roughly how much cover you want, and any history of heart attack, cancer or stroke. It takes about 60 seconds and costs nothing.
What happens after you submit it?
A licensed adviser at Smiths Insurance & KiwiSaver reviews your answers and calls you, normally within one business day. That first conversation runs roughly 10 to 30 minutes and is used to work out whether a full needs analysis is worth doing. If you go ahead and apply, the journey from application to being on risk usually takes about two to six weeks in New Zealand, depending on underwriting.

What does the check cost?
Nothing, at any stage. Insurance advisers in New Zealand are paid by the insurer through commission when a policy is placed: an upfront payment plus a smaller trail commission for as long as the policy stays in force. That commission is already inside the insurer's standard premium, so going through an adviser does not raise the price you pay. Which insurers are compared?
Advice is given across the insurer panel named in full on the QuoteHub disclosure page. That is a panel, not the whole New Zealand market: an insurer outside it is not assessed, and its absence is not a judgement about its products. Recommendations are based on your needs analysis and product suitability, not on which insurer pays the most commission.

The honest limits
QuoteHub is not an insurer. It does not set premiums, underwrite applications or decide claims, and nothing shown anywhere on this site is a quote, the price you are offered is set by the insurer after it has underwritten your age, health, occupation and cover choices. This page is general information; personalised financial advice begins once an adviser has completed a needs analysis with you.
